Z. Sedláček is a scholar working on Atomic and Molecular Physics, and Optics, Statistical and Nonlinear Physics and Applied Mathematics. According to data from OpenAlex, Z. Sedláček has authored 39 papers receiving a total of 392 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Atomic and Molecular Physics, and Optics, 14 papers in Statistical and Nonlinear Physics and 12 papers in Applied Mathematics. Recurrent topics in Z. Sedláček's work include Gas Dynamics and Kinetic Theory (12 papers), Magnetic confinement fusion research (7 papers) and Quantum chaos and dynamical systems (6 papers). Z. Sedláček is often cited by papers focused on Gas Dynamics and Kinetic Theory (12 papers), Magnetic confinement fusion research (7 papers) and Quantum chaos and dynamical systems (6 papers). Z. Sedláček collaborates with scholars based in Czechia, India and United States. Z. Sedláček's co-authors include А. В. Киселев, Pham Quang Du, P. S. Cally, Luigi Nocera, C. Uberoi, B. Roberts, Huanchun Ye, S. M. Mahajan, K. Jungwirth and B. N. Breǐzman and has published in prestigious journals such as Physics Letters A, Physica D Nonlinear Phenomena and Nuclear Fusion.
